Transaction 379d94783d3211edd6b2001f01162641bdeb99cfcaa7511a3217abf73dd1814d
3 Input
2 Outputs
- 379d94783d3211edd6b2001f01162641bdeb99cfcaa7511a3217abf73dd1814d:0
- 379d94783d3211edd6b2001f01162641bdeb99cfcaa7511a3217abf73dd1814d:1
value 1500000
address 1EcY5UbvLjFbqevBKJ4vPCPFbXps7X21fp
value 794050
address 1Ccb4vrC5atJHHdj3hHhYwJmYxtVZLZXWc